%0 Journal Article %T Estrechez relativa de las v¨ªas a¨¦reas en ni£¿os con broncoespasmo inducido por el ejercicio %A Figueroa %A Juan Manuel %A Gauna %A Liliana %A Roque %A Marcela %A Primrose %A Doris %A Balanzat %A Ana %J Archivos argentinos de pediatr£¿-a %D 2004 %I Sociedad Argentina de Pediatria %X introduction: it has been recently described that the relationship between airways diameter and lung parenchyma is reflexed in the fef25-75/fvc ratio of spirometry. it has been observed that there is a relationship between the decrease in the fef25-75/ fvc ratio and bronchial hypereactivity to metacholine. bronchial reactivity to exercise is characteristic of asthma. in a population of asthmatic children we evaluated if a relationship existed between the fef25-75/fvc ratio and exercise induced bronchospasm (eib). population, material and methods. we recovered the exercise tests performed between 1998-2000 to 7-14 years asthmatic children, who had never received preventive treatment and with normal basal spirometry. the exercise test consisted in six minutes of free running; with spirometries before and 10 and 20 minutes after running. exercise-induced bronchospasm was assumed when the fev1 fell more than 15%. the tests were divided in two groups: positive eib and negative eib. in both groups we calculated the fef25-75/fvc ratio on basal spirometries. we compared the basal values of fvc, fev1, fev1/ fvc, fef25-75, and fef25-75/fvc. results. 74 tests were evaluated: 20 were positive eib and 54, negative eib tests. the analysis of fvc, fev1, fev1/fvc, and fef25-75 did not show significative differences. the fef25-75/fvc ratio was 0,77 ¡À 0,24 in the positive eib group and 0,91¡À 0,28 in the negative eib group (p<0,05). conclusion. the asthmatic children with positive eib showed a smaller fef25-75/fvc ratio, suggesting a relative narrowness of their airways %K asthma %K bronchospasm %K exercise %K physiopathology. %U http://www.scielo.org.ar/scielo.php?script=sci_abstract&pid=S0325-00752004000300004&lng=en&nrm=iso&tlng=en
